"Judi" Weir Resident of Alameda Judith Ann Weir was born January 22, 1955 to Harvey and Nadine Miller in Aberdeen, SD. She passed away October 22, 2008 in Alameda, CA. She was 53. Born in Aberdeen, Judi moved to Lodi with her family when she was 2 years old, she attended schools in Lodi and graduated from Lodi High School class of 1973. She attended St. Mary's College where she graduated with honors having earned her Bachelor's Degree in Business Management in 2006, she also holds her Certificate in Human Resources Management from UC Berkeley where she graduated with distinction in 2007. In 1987 Judi met Paul Weir in Lodi, the couple was married in Stockton in 1988. Judi and Paul made their home in Stockton until 1993 when they moved to Alameda, CA. Judi was a member of First Baptist Church, the Society of Human Resources Management (S.H.R.M.), and the National Human Resources Association (N.H.R.A.). She enjoyed gardening, sewing, knitting, and crochet, but her true joy was spending time with her family. Judi is survived by her parents Harvey and Nadine Miller of Lodi, CA; husband Paul Weir of Alameda, CA; son Alex Weir of Alameda, CA; brothers Duwain Miller of Lodi, CA, and Glen Miller, DDS, of Fairfax, VA; and her sister Nancy Novotny of Woodland, CA.
